I make my pepper salad so so simply.  Buy tri-color peppers at the grocery store.  I get mine at Aldi because they are so much cheaper and they come in yellow, orange, and red.  I don't care for green peppers so I like not having to buy one in my pepper pack.  You can also use those little sweet peppers that come in tri-colors.  Slice the peppers and cut the slices in half.  Dice half a purple onion to throw in there.  Toss in some feta cheese (flavored is the best) and toss it all in your favorite vinegar-based salad dressing.  The end!
